The ADF4002 frequency synthesizer is used to implement local oscillators in the upconversion and downconversion sections of wireless receivers and transmitters. It consists of a low-noise digital phase frequency detector (PFD), a precision charge pump, a programmable reference divider, and programmable N divider. The 14-bit reference counter (R counter), allows selectable REFIN frequencies at the PFD input. A complete phase-locked loop (PLL) can be implemented if the synthesizer is used with an external loop filter and voltage controlled oscillator (VCO). In addition, by programming R and N to 1, the part can be used as a stand alone PFD and charge pump.
| Parameter | Rating |
| AVDD to GND1 | 0.3 V to +3.6 V |
| AVDD to DVDD | 0.3 V to +0.3 V |
| VP to GND | 0.3 V to +5.8 V |
| VP to AVDD | 0.3 V to +5.8 V |
| Digital I/O Voltage to GND | 0.3 V to VDD + 0.3 V |
| Analog I/O Voltage to GND | 0.3 V to VP + 0.3 V |
| REFIN, RFINA, RFINB to GND | 0.3 V to VDD + 0.3 V |
| Operating Temperature Range Industrial (B Version) |
40°C to +85°C |
| Storage Temperature Range | 65°C to +125°C |
| Maximum Junction Temperature | 150°C |
| Lead Temperature, Soldering Vapor Phase (60 sec) Infrared (15 sec) |
215°C 220°C |
| Transistor Count CMOS |
6425 |
| Bipolar | 303 |
